Small oil leak maybe

What's up guys I'm new to this. I live in the houston humble area. But I have a question. Most of the time afte a drive longer than 30 mins or so I have a small amount of oil under my care. After a drive when I get out and look under the car I don't see anything but when I come out in the morning again I have a spot or two. Anyone can help me with this please and thank you

Check your oil cooler. There was a TSB on the oil cooler seal leaking when these cars first came out. Also check to make sure your oil filter is tight, and your drain plug.

My car had the oil cooler leak. At first, I thought it came from a lower point on the engine, but after a closer look, I tracked it down to the oil cooler (which is higher up on the driver side of the motor). The leak trickles down and gets the bottom of the engine wet and it appears to be coming from the middle section.

If it's on the passenger side you may have either an oil pan gasket leak and/or a rear main seal leak. Both are extensive repairs. Take it to the dealer.
